Lablab Beans!

Lablab Beans / അമര പയർ / അവര / Broad Beans / Lablab Purpureus



In many households in my neighborhood, grows an old, un-hybridized cultivar of lablab beans. It is quite a hardy climbing vine, resistant to most pests and diseases and produces a copious quantity of beans round the year with very little care. The beans are smaller than the commercially cultivated varieties and are nearly as bitter as bitter gourd. Nutritious Toran (stir-fry with grated coconut) is prepared and the local people enjoy it with rice. Perhaps our scientists could use this wild cultivar to create more pest-resistant types of the sweeter modern varieties.
